Item No. 16 6-1 <br />Staff Report No. <br />Meeting Date: <br />Type of Business: <br />WK Work Session; PH: Public Hearing; <br />CA: Consent Agenda; CB: Council Business <br />City of Mounds View Staff Report <br />To: Honorable Mayor & City Council <br />From: James Ericson, Planning Associate <br />Item Title/Subject: Public Hearing and consideration of Resolution 5351, a resolution <br />approving the issuance of a conditional use permit for an outdoor <br />produce sales stand at 2732 Highway 10, requested by Holiday <br />Stationstore <br />Date of Report: July 21, 1999 <br />Background: <br />Chuck Durand, representing the Holiday Stationstore, is requesting a conditional use permit to <br />operate an outdoor produce stand in the parking lot of the Holiday Stationstore, located at the <br />southeast corner of Highway 10 and Silver Lake Road from July through October of this year and <br />years thereafter. The produce is planned to be open from dawn to dusk, seven days a week. The <br />stand would be operated by Darcy Ewing of Big Lake, Minnesota. The sales tent is proposed to <br />be 12 feet square and would be located in the grassy area immediately adjacent to the bank of <br />parking stalls at the north corner of the lot. If there are no problems with the operation, the <br />applicant would like the opportunity to operate in subsequent years as was done with Linder's and <br />Merryville farm market. <br />Analysis: <br />This produce stand would be similar to the Merryville operation at Moundsview Square. Signage <br />for the produce stand will be accomplished with small banners affixed to the stand and covering. <br />As was done for the Linder's and Merryville, the conditional use permit for Holiday is drafted in <br />such a way so that future appearances before the Planning Commission and City Council are not <br />required. This allowance is conditioned on many factors, not the least of which is that there be no <br />problems associated with the operation this year. The CUP would then remain in effect indefinitely <br />so long as there are no changes to the operation and the applicant resubmit a letter of intent and site <br />plan each year in advance. <br />CUP Requirements: <br />The criteria for approval of a conditional use permit appear in Section 1114.04, Subd. 5 of the <br />Mounds View Municipal Code. They are as follows: <br />a. Outdoor service, sales and equipment rental connected with the principal use is <br />limited to thirty percent (30%) of the gross floor area of the principal use. <br />
